David D. Miller

Monday, December 17, 2018

David D. Miller, 78, Coatesville, passed away Sunday morning, Dec. 16, 2018 at his residence.

He was born in Amo, Ind., on July 16, 1940, the son of William Cleo and Lois Irene Fisher Miller.

He was a 1958 graduate of Amo High School.

He married Darlene Phillips on Dec. 19, 1959.

He had worked as a machinist and then a manager in customer service at IBM in Greencastle.

He had also been a farmer, raising pigs, Belgian horses and cattle.

Dave and his wife also worked as drivers for the Amish for more than 20 years.
